How much do branch manager j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 8, 2026, the average yearly pay for branch manager in Augusta, GA is $69,696.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$53,700.00 and $81,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a branch manager?

A Branch Manager is a professional responsible for overseeing the day-to-day operations of a branch office, typically within a bank or other financial institution. Their duties include managing staff, meeting sales targets, ensuring customer satisfaction, and maintaining compliance with company policies and regulations. Branch Managers play a key role in driving business growth, developing their teams, and representing the company within the local community.

What does a branch manager do?

Branch manager jobs can be found at a bank, car rental company, manufacturing company, or in retail. Their responsibilities are similar, but some duties depend on the specific field. As a branch manager at a bank, their responsibilities are to oversee the daily operations, manage employees, and meet with clients. Tasks may be similar at a car rental facility, but also include inspecting cars, ensuring that insurance paperwork is up to date, and balancing books.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a branch manager?

To thrive as a Branch Manager, you need strong leadership, financial management, and customer service skills, often supported by a bachelor's degree in business or a related field. Familiarity with CRM software, banking or retail management systems, and sales analytics tools is typically required. Exceptional communication, problem-solving, and team-building abilities help you motivate staff and foster positive client relationships. These skills are essential to meet performance targets, ensure operational efficiency, and drive branch growth.

How do branch managers typically balance administrative duties with team leadership responsibilities?

Branch Managers often face the challenge of managing both operational tasks—such as reporting, compliance, and budget oversight—and leading their team to achieve sales and customer service goals. Successful managers allocate dedicated time for administrative work while maintaining an open-door policy to support and coach staff throughout the day. Regular team meetings, clear goal-setting, and delegation of certain tasks help Branch Managers stay organized and ensure the branch operates smoothly. This balance is essential for meeting targets and fostering a positive work environment.

What is the difference between Branch Manager vs Loan Officer?

AspectBranch ManagerLoan Officer
Required CredentialsOften requires management experience, sometimes a degree in business or financeTypically requires a finance or banking-related degree, licensing, and certifications
Work EnvironmentOversees branch operations, manages staff, and ensures customer serviceWorks directly with clients to evaluate and approve loan applications
Employer & Industry UsageBanking, credit unions, financial institutionsMortgage companies, banks, credit unions

While both roles operate within banking and finance, a Branch Manager oversees overall branch operations and staff, whereas a Loan Officer focuses on evaluating and processing loan applications. The roles often collaborate but differ in responsibilities and required credentials.

JOB SUMMARY

The Branch Manager is accountable for ensuring the day-to-day activities of the branch are effectively and consistently carried out per company policy each day in a manner that results in all required objectives consistently being achieved. The manager maintains communication between the staff and upper management. Provides support, training, and guidance to the staff.

  1. The Branch Manager is responsible to ensure that minimum required monthly and annual branch profit standards, expectations and objectives are consistently achieved each month and year.
  2. The Branch Manager is responsible to ensure that minimum required operational standards are achieved by the 10th, 20th, and month end consistently achieved each month and year.
  3. The Branch Manager is responsible to ensure that minimum required tax preparation objectives are consistently achieved each tax season.

REPORTING RELATIONSHIPS

The Manager position oversees 1 to 4 employees within their location.

ADDITIONAL DUTIES & 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S

The manager must make sure that all daily duties of the branch and staff are completed every day. Efficiency is maintained by training employees continuously on company policy and procedures. Ensures all Federal, State, and Local laws are in compliance and that best ethical practices are followed. The manager provides leadership necessary to motivate employees and creates and maintains a high degree of branch production by meeting and exceeding company standards involving loans, collections, and expense control. The Manager must maintain consistent growth in accounts and receivables through retention of customers and effective advertisement. As needed, special reports may have to be prepared. By controlling the assets, proper credit extension, collection routine, thorough follow-up, and handling of past-due customers, the manager will create and maintain a successful and profitable branch.

OTHER FUNCTIONS AND RESPONSIBILITIES

  1. Ensure that all personnel are at work on time and manage those employees time throughout the day, by effectively coaching your staff.
  2. Ensure that all reports and records are prepared by the branch and assure that the required reports reach the home office and district supervisor complete, accurate, and ON TIME. Acknowledge receipt of all correspondence from the home office requiring an answer the day that it is received.
  3. Trains all employees on how to properly perform all functions of a loan office, to include: take and process an application, how to properly work the counter and take payments, how to properly enforce the contract with customers, how to properly make collection calls, and how to properly close a loan. The manager should do these very important tasks better than anyone else in the office.
  4. Approve and close all New, FB, and Dual loans.
  5. Approve and close all increases on loans of established accounts.
  6. Handle, approve, and close all delinquent loans (30 days or more past due).
  7. The manager, along with the assistant manager(s) and CSR, will make sure that all delinquent work is completed each day by 2:00 pm and that all of the customers' records are filed in the proper fireproof cabinets at closing time.
  8. Make certain that the office is kept neat and orderly at all times.
  9. Recommends and handles all legal procedures taken against customer.
  10. Distributes Life, Accident and Health, Auto, and Fire Insurance claims to customers. Also, receives all claims from customers and files weekly with the insurance carrier. Maintains proper insurance claims records and reports on insurance claims register located in branch stat book.
  11. Directs all calls from attorneys, newspapers, reporters, etc. to the home office.
  12. Verifies cash monthly by balancing cash drawers and maintaining cash count records.
  13. Exercises some ownership in judgment when making decisions affecting the branch and its personnel, control of assets, and credit decisions.
  14. Approves all supply requisitions.
  15. Properly handle all customer inquiries and disputes.
  16. Protects all customer information making certain all customer information is properly accounted for at all times and is stored securely each day before closing the office.
  17. It is the branch personnel's responsibility to consistently achieve company production standards.
